Every current-carrying wire produces a magnetic field.
Describe one piece of evidence that supports this statement.
[1]
Markscheme
magnetic needle is deflected by nearby currents
OR
two «parallel» current-carrying wires exert a force on each other
OR
magnetic field due to a current can be measured directly with a probe ✓
Only accept argument that refers to an observation or experiment.
